应用开发中的项目管理经验分享。
在当今信息化时代,应用开发已成为企业提升竞争力的关键。而项目管理作为确保项目顺利进行的重要手段,其重要性不言而喻。本文将结合个人在应用开发中的项目管理经验,分享一些心得体会,旨在为从事应用开发项目管理的同仁提供借鉴。
一、明确项目目标与范围
在应用开发项目中,明确项目目标与范围是至关重要的。以下是一些关键步骤:
- 需求分析:深入了解客户需求,明确项目目标、功能、性能、安全等方面的要求。
- 制定项目计划:根据需求分析结果,制定详细的项目计划,包括项目进度、资源分配、风险评估等。
- 范围管理:确保项目范围在项目执行过程中得到有效控制,避免范围蔓延。
案例:在某电商项目中,由于需求分析不够充分,导致项目范围不断扩大,最终导致项目延期。后来,我们重新审视需求,明确了项目范围,确保项目按期完成。
二、团队协作与沟通
应用开发项目通常涉及多个部门、多个角色,团队协作与沟通至关重要。
- 组建高效团队:根据项目需求,合理配置团队成员,确保团队成员具备所需技能和经验。
- 建立沟通机制:定期召开项目会议,及时沟通项目进展、问题及解决方案。
- 利用项目管理工具:如Jira、Trello等,提高团队协作效率。
案例:在某企业OA系统中,由于团队成员沟通不畅,导致部分功能开发出现问题。后来,我们建立了周例会制度,并利用项目管理工具进行任务跟踪,有效提高了团队协作效率。
三、风险管理
应用开发项目风险无处不在,以下是一些风险管理策略:
- 识别风险:在项目初期,识别可能影响项目成功的风险因素。
- 评估风险:对识别出的风险进行评估,确定风险等级。
- 制定应对措施:针对不同等级的风险,制定相应的应对措施。
案例:在某移动APP项目中,由于第三方接口不稳定,导致项目进度受到影响。我们及时调整项目计划,并加强与第三方接口的沟通,最终确保项目按期完成。
四、质量保证
应用开发项目质量直接关系到客户满意度。以下是一些质量保证措施:
- 制定质量标准:根据项目需求,制定详细的质量标准。
- 进行单元测试、集成测试:确保代码质量。
- 持续集成:利用自动化工具进行持续集成,提高开发效率。
案例:在某企业CRM系统中,由于测试不充分,导致上线后出现大量bug。后来,我们加强了测试环节,确保项目质量。
五、项目监控与评估
项目监控与评估是确保项目顺利进行的关键。
- 项目监控:定期跟踪项目进度、成本、质量等方面,确保项目按计划进行。
- 项目评估:项目结束后,对项目进行全面评估,总结经验教训。
案例:在某在线教育项目中,我们通过项目监控与评估,发现项目进度、成本等方面存在风险,并及时采取措施,确保项目顺利实施。
总之,应用开发中的项目管理是一个复杂的过程,需要综合考虑多个因素。通过明确项目目标与范围、团队协作与沟通、风险管理、质量保证以及项目监控与评估,我们可以提高项目成功率,为企业和客户创造价值。
猜你喜欢:分布式追踪